you'll taste lemon before grapefruit. this is pedro moreno, honduras, a washed honduras from cast iron coffee roasters.
it leads with lemon, grapefruit, and citrus zest, then finishes with a winey quality that gives the cup a little extra body and complexity.
it is grown in the santa bárbara region of honduras and processed using the washed method, which strips the fruit before drying and results in a clean, bright cup focused on acidity.
pour-over or aeropress suits this coffee well, keeping the citrus-forward flavour clear, use water around 9394°c and dial in your grind to medium-fine to avoid over-extraction flattening the acidity.
